We propose a very simple model of inflation having essentially one free parameter, the value of which is fixed by the amplitude and scale independence of energy density fluctuations. The model, based on the maximally symmetric supergravity with SU(n,1) manifold, has an asymptotically flat inflaton potential. All inflationary conditions can be satisfied without any fine-tuning and all mass parameters can be O(MPI).
